The Process
Use Build Your Table to select the type, dimensions, wood, epoxy, edge, finish, and base. The estimate is a starting point for the conversation.
Evan will contact you after the design is submitted to discuss the details, answer questions, and make sure the project fits your space and goals.
You will work with Evan to choose the slab for your table. Once the design is confirmed, Evan will arrange the project deposit with you.
After the deposit is received, Evan purchases the selected wood and begins the build. Typical lead time is 8–12 weeks, although some projects may take longer.
Photo updates are provided throughout the process. Additional questions or design decisions may come up as the piece develops, and Evan will contact you when needed.
Hunter Design serves the continental United States. Projects outside the Ohio Valley include additional service and shipping fees, which are discussed before the project moves forward.
